optical
adjective
1 relating to sight or to what one sees.
2 relating to light or optics.
3 said of a lens: designed to improve vision.
[16c: from optic]
optically adverb .

optical activity
noun , chem the ability of certain chemical compounds, when placed in the path of a beam of polarized light, to rotate the plane of polarization of the light.

optical brightener
noun any of a number of fluorescent substances that increase the whiteness or brightness of a textile.

optical character reader
noun , comput (abbreviation OCR) a light-sensitive device for inputting data directly onto a computer by means of optical character recognition.
[1960s]
optical character reading noun .

optical character recognition
noun , comput (abbreviation OCR) the scanning, identification and recording of printed characters by a photoelectric device attached to a computer.
[1960s]
